RESP 160 - Fundamentals of Clinical Practice


This course serves as an introduction to the hospital environment and basic respiratory therapy procedures. Laboratory and simulation experience precedes in-hospital care. Students will have the opportunity to gain hands-on experience with basic respiratory care equipment. Specific types of therapy are examined to understand the principles of application to patients, indications, hazards, contraindications, select, assemble, and troubleshoot equipment. 

Credit Hours: 2
Prerequisite: RESP 170, RESP 172
